Ahhh... well.. everything Ive read says not to have the nitrous armed before 3000 rpm in ANY gear... and also that 1st is the most prone to failing.. so this is what I do..


Floor it... as soon as it shifts to second gear... (5000 or 5200 rpm) I hit the switch... I take it all the way to 100 at... 100 I disarm it.... just to be safe. That way I take it easy on first... 0 traction issues... AND I know that Im not spraying for more than 10 seconds at the time.

But some people call me overly cautious... but... better safe than sorry. ::
